Facebook Brings Free Video Calls To Messenger App

Amazing! Isn't It? Facebook is not relenting in making the connection with your friends and loved ones stronger. Few weeks ago, Facebook forced all its users to start making use of the messenger app as you cannot read or send messages directly with the Facebook app. This was very frustrating as it meant more storage and cache to deal with on our devices.

Unknowingly, Facebook has got a little surprise that was gonna excite us and that's the introduction of the voice calling to the messenger app.

According to Facebook on this update:

"You can quickly start a video call from any conversation with just one tap. If you're messaging with someone and realize words just aren't enough, you can simply choose the video icon on the top right corner of the screen and start a video call right from within an existing messenger conversation.
Video calling on Messenger is available for calls made from a mobile phone to another mobile phone, even if one person is on iOS and the other person is on an Android device"

With this update, I think Facebook has brought Messaging up to the standard of the likes of Skype and Viber.

This update may not require you to update your Messenger app depending on the version of Messenger you use. Just look out for the Video icon at the top right corner of the screen to start a Video call. Happy Messaging!

How To Backup and Download an Archive Your Facebook Account

Please follow carefully the below steps in order to download your archive without hassles.
  • Log on in to your Facebook account.
  • Select the arrow down icon displayed at the top right side of your account.
  • Click on settings from the drop down menu.

  •  On your settings menu, click on download a copy of your Facebook account.

  • On the next page, click on Start my Archive button.

  • A mail containing the link to the archive of your account will be sent to you.
  • In your mailbox, the message received contains a link to your archive

  • Clicking on the link redirects you back to the Facebook archive page
  • Click on the Download archive button and you will be required to enter your Facebook password.
  • On entering your Facebook password, your timeline's Archive will automatically start to download.
  • After successfully downloading, you can use any file unzip tool to extract the archive.
This archive contains your messages, photos, settings and information related to your account.

Facebook Now Lets You Choose Who Manages Your Account After You Die

Have you ever wondered what will happen to your Facebook account when you die? if you never did, Facebook have made provisions for your account management with the new legacy contact feature.

Facebook legacy contactChoose Facebook legacy contact


What Your Legacy Contact Can Do On Your Account After You Die
  • Write a post to display at the top of the memorialized Timeline (for example, to announce a memorial service or share a special message)
  • Respond to new friend requests from family members and friends who were not yet connected on Facebook
  • Update the profile picture and cover photo
  • Download an archive of all your uploaded photos and posts
 You Legacy Contact Wont Be Able To:
  • log in as the person who passed away
  • reply to messages on the deceased profile
 Facebook has also redesigned how your timeline will look like when you're dead. this can be identified with the "Remembering"  Included on the timeline. see a preview below:
Choose Facebook legacy contact preview

This Legacy contact feature is available in the US only, although Facebook has promised to roll out the feature to other countries very soon. for more information on Facebook Legacy Contact, See Adding a Legacy Contact on Facebook Newsroom

RSS Graffiti is a Facebook application that can share your blog posts on your wall, Pages and Groups. All you need is just to supply the address of your blog feed and you can sit back and relax while the sharing job is done. I’m sure this might have actually brought a little confusion, you have always known feedburner to be an email subscriptions manager but there’s a special thing this tool does, it allows you to instantaneously share your blog posts to your twitter timeline. Making use of the Google URL shortening protocol to make your posts urls shorter and displays just immediately after the title of your posts.
You can always find this under the Publicize>Socialize tab on your dashboard.

Hootsuite lets you Schedule messages and publishes them on your social media at once, it also gives you the ability to monitor, measure and track your campaign’s performances.  You can grab a 30-day free trial of this tool to see if it meets with your target.
